云服务器发布项目是什么,云服务器发布项目详解,技术原理、操作步骤及注意事项
- 综合资讯
- 2024-10-29 07:53:09
- 2

云服务器发布项目是指将应用部署到云服务器上。项目详解包括技术原理、操作步骤及注意事项。技术原理涉及云服务器架构与虚拟化技术,操作步骤包括环境准备、部署应用、配置服务,注...
云服务器发布项目是指将应用部署到云服务器上。项目详解包括技术原理、操作步骤及注意事项。技术原理涉及云服务器架构与虚拟化技术,操作步骤包括环境准备、部署应用、配置服务,注意事项包括安全性与稳定性。
随着互联网技术的飞速发展,云计算已经成为企业信息化建设的重要手段,云服务器作为云计算的核心组成部分,已经成为企业、个人开发者等用户的首选,本文将详细讲解云服务器发布项目的概念、技术原理、操作步骤及注意事项,帮助读者全面了解云服务器发布项目。
云服务器发布项目概念
云服务器发布项目,是指将本地开发好的应用程序部署到云服务器上,使其在云端运行并提供服务的全过程,这一过程包括应用程序的打包、上传、部署、配置、监控等多个环节。
云服务器发布项目技术原理
1、应用程序打包:将应用程序及其依赖库、配置文件等打包成一个可执行的文件或压缩包。
2、上传:将打包后的应用程序上传到云服务器。
3、部署:在云服务器上安装应用程序,并进行必要的配置。
4、配置:根据业务需求,对应用程序进行配置,如数据库连接、接口调用等。
5、监控:对应用程序进行实时监控,确保其正常运行。
6、自动化部署:通过自动化工具,实现应用程序的快速部署和更新。
云服务器发布项目操作步骤
1、准备工作
(1)选择云服务器提供商,如阿里云、腾讯云、华为云等。
(2)购买云服务器实例,配置合适的CPU、内存、存储等资源。
(3)登录云服务器,进行必要的系统环境配置。
2、应用程序打包
(1)使用maven、gradle等构建工具,将应用程序打包成一个可执行的jar包或war包。
(2)将应用程序的依赖库、配置文件等一同打包。
3、上传应用程序
(1)使用SSH、FTP等工具,将打包后的应用程序上传到云服务器。
(2)确保上传路径与部署脚本中的路径一致。
4、部署应用程序
(1)编写部署脚本,包括应用程序的解压、启动、停止等操作。
(2)将部署脚本上传到云服务器,并赋予执行权限。
(3)执行部署脚本,启动应用程序。
5、配置应用程序
(1)根据业务需求,修改应用程序的配置文件。
(2)确保配置文件中的参数与实际业务环境相符。
6、监控应用程序
(1)使用云服务器监控工具,实时监控应用程序的运行状态。
(2)根据监控数据,调整应用程序的配置,确保其稳定运行。
7、自动化部署
(1)编写自动化部署脚本,实现应用程序的快速部署和更新。
(2)将自动化部署脚本集成到持续集成/持续部署(CI/CD)流程中。
云服务器发布项目注意事项
1、选择合适的云服务器实例:根据应用程序的运行需求,选择合适的CPU、内存、存储等资源。
2、系统环境配置:确保云服务器上的操作系统、依赖库等与本地开发环境一致。
3、安全性:对云服务器进行安全加固,如设置防火墙、关闭不必要的端口等。
4、应用程序性能优化:对应用程序进行性能优化,提高其运行效率。
5、自动化部署:实现自动化部署,降低人工干预,提高部署效率。
6、监控与报警:对应用程序进行实时监控,及时发现并解决问题。
云服务器发布项目是云计算技术在实际应用中的关键环节,通过了解云服务器发布项目的概念、技术原理、操作步骤及注意事项,有助于提高企业信息化建设水平,降低运维成本。
本文链接:https://www.zhitaoyun.cn/410266.html
发表评论